What detoxification actually implies, and why timing matters
Detox is the clinically managed process of withdrawing from alcohol or medicines securely, usually over a number of days. It is not the like treatment. Detox clears the immediate physiological threats and pain enough to get in programs with a clear head. For alcohol detox, this distinction can be life conserving. Severe withdrawal can set off seizures or a harmful state called ecstasy tremens, typically peaking 48 to 96 hours after the last beverage. A professional group in a rehabilitation center can track crucial signs and symptoms, after that dose drugs like benzodiazepines according to evidence-based scales such as CIWA. Several programs likewise add thiamine accepts insurance and other vitamins to stop neurological issues that are common in long-term alcohol use.
Drug detox in Charlotte follows comparable concepts however various medications. Opioid withdrawal, while rarely harmful, can be ruthless. Nausea or vomiting, muscle pains, sleep problems, and anxiousness incorporate right into a wall surface that few people climb alone. Drugs like buprenorphine or methadone simplicity signs and reduce yearnings. Some programs start extended-release naltrexone after a complete detox duration. Stimulant withdrawal, from drug or methamphetamine, can lug a heavy depression with sleep adjustments, anxiety, and a desire to self-medicate. The ideal setting displays for suicidality and deals with mood signs along with cravings.
Most alcohol detox stays last 3 to seven days. For opioids, stabilization can be much faster if medication begins early, often one to three days before transitioning right into continuous treatment. The home window in between detoxification discharge and rehabilitation admission is critical. Estimate from program records recommend that if treatment does not start within around 72 hours, the danger of regression climbs greatly. Good programs fix this with same-campus transitions, or with prearranged transport and a cozy handoff.
The Charlotte landscape: what exists and just how it fits together
Charlotte's network includes hospital-based devices, standalone rehab facilities, outpatient centers, and office-based prescribers. Huge wellness systems in the city provide emergency situation stabilization and inpatient psychiatry when required, and they partner with community carriers to proceed care. Residential programs tend to sit outside the city core for area and privacy, while intensive outpatient solutions cluster near major roadways like I‑77 and I‑485 for ease of access. You will certainly see alcohol rehab Charlotte and medicine rehabilitation Charlotte utilized in advertising and marketing, but what matters is level of care and scientific fit, not the label.
When you browse rehabilitation near me or rehab center Charlotte, expect to locate:
- Hospital medical detox with 24/7 protection for difficult cases.
- Residential or inpatient rehab that gives area, board, and organized therapy.
- Partial hospitalization programs, normally 5 days each week, 6 hours per day.
- Intensive outpatient programs, generally 3 or four days per week, three hours per day.
- Office-based medication for dependency treatment with treatment add-ons.
- Sober living homes that supply a recuperation setting but not clinical care.
A strong system allows people move up or down as needs change. A young specialist with moderate alcohol use disorder, stable real estate, and strong household assistance may tip from alcohol detoxification into extensive outpatient, then see a therapist two times weekly. Someone with extreme withdrawal danger, a co-occurring bipolar illness, and restricted assistance in your home might stabilize in health center, full 28 days of domestic treatment, and then move to partial hospitalization.

Alcohol rehab vs medicine rehab: why the distinction can mislead
Marketing attracts lines in between alcohol rehabilitation and drug rehabilitation, yet one of the most reliable rehab centers treat material use as a family of problems that frequently overlap, then individualize treatment. Lots of people utilize alcohol to soften the accident after stimulants. Others utilize benzodiazepines suggested for anxiety and locate themselves physically reliant. A robust rehabilitation facility Charlotte program displays for all compounds, checks the prescription medication database when proper, and establishes a plan that lines up with the person's objectives. That strategy may include tapering a benzodiazepine safely while starting antidepressants and skills-based therapy, or preserving on buprenorphine while servicing alcohol triggers.
Co-occurring mental health: do not settle for parallel tracks
Roughly half of individuals in substance usage treatment satisfy criteria for at the very least one mental health and wellness condition. In Charlotte, the terms twin diagnosis or medicaid medicare rehab charlotte co-occurring disorders show up throughout program products, yet the deepness differs. Look for incorporated care, not different schedules. You desire therapists learnt cognitive behavior modification and dialectical behavior modification who function along with prescribers. Injury services issue, whether that means EMDR, prolonged direct exposure, or skills-based groups for psychological policy. Measurement-based treatment, where clinicians use short, verified devices to track clinical depression, anxiousness, or cravings weekly, aids groups readjust prompt as opposed to by hunch.
One client I dealt with entered drug detox Charlotte for opioids. Throughout stabilization, his screening flagged serious PTSD signs and symptoms connected to an automobile mishap years previously. He had actually attempted to white-knuckle through recalls. In treatment, we presented prazosin during the night for problems and started trauma-focused therapy when he had 2 weeks of opioid abstinence and adequate sleep. His yearnings made much more feeling when the origin anxiety was named and dealt with. Unaddressed trauma is an usual regression threat, not a side note.
Medications for dependency treatment: signals of a modern, gentle program
If a program rejects every type of medicine, take into consideration that a warning unless they can verbalize a very details scientific reason. For alcoholism treatment, acamprosate and naltrexone have solid evidence for decreasing go back to hefty alcohol consumption. Disulfiram can aid when managed and properly selected. For opioids, buprenorphine and methadone are verified to lower death, maintain people in therapy, and reduced illegal use. Extended-release naltrexone can work well for extremely motivated individuals who complete full detoxification. Some Charlotte programs initiate medication in detox and preserve via property and outpatient levels, collaborating with exterior prescribers if required. That connection protects against spaces that commonly result in relapse.
It is additionally sensible for someone to decrease medicine in the beginning. Great clinicians explain options, document choices, and revisit the conversation as recuperation evolves. The trick is visibility and the capacity to provide or coordinate medication if the individual selects it later.
Cost, insurance, and the realities of spending for care
Charlotte's payers include industrial insurers, Medicare, and Medicaid via handled treatment strategies. Advantages differ commonly. One plan could accept 7 days of alcohol detox but require day-to-day clinical updates to extend. An additional could prefer outpatient if requirements do disappoint severe threat. Residential remains frequently run two to 4 weeks for insured patients, relying on progression and advantages. Self-pay prices vary by program, however detoxification days are generally one of the most costly as a result of clinical staffing, while intensive outpatient is the least expensive per day.
Get a straight answer regarding preauthorization. Ask whether the rehabilitation center confirms benefits and obtains approvals prior to admission, and whether they supply a written price quote of out-of-pocket expenses. For self-pay, request a detailed statement of services consisted of. Clearness on cost decreases mid-stay stress and anxiety for families and frees the client to concentrate on recovery.
If you or an enjoyed one requires to protect employment, remember that numerous workers qualify for job-protected leave under the Family and Medical Leave Act. Temporary disability benefits can balance out income loss during household remains. Human resources departments manage these requests regularly and typically appreciate early notification once a start day is set.

Edge situations and hard telephone calls: excellence is not required
I usually listen to variants of this: I can not most likely to residential because of my youngsters. Or, I tried medicine when and it did not function. Or, I am not ready to quit every little thing, just alcohol. Fact is unpleasant. Partial a hospital stay can help solitary moms and dads if daytime childcare is covered and nights return home. A second trial of naltrexone can succeed when paired with regular therapy and food preparation to curb evening cravings, a trigger that torpedoed the first test. If somebody insists on maintaining periodic marijuana while they stop consuming, some programs will certainly still accept them, set clear boundaries, and review the objective after depend on develops. Harm reduction conserves lives and in some cases develops right into full abstinence as security grows.
Another difficult telephone call is when anxiety looks extreme yet the individual is early in detoxification. Lots of signs and symptoms improve when rest normalizes and substances clear. That is not a factor to neglect danger. Great teams phase treatments, support sleep, and screen mood carefully, after that begin or adjust antidepressants when adequate data gather over a week or two. In immediate cases, healthcare facility psychiatry offers safety up until stabilization.

Frequently Ask Questions about Addiction Treatment Center in Charlotte, NC
What happens during alcohol detox in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ox in Charlotte involves stopping alcohol use while the body clears it from the system. Medical staff monitor withdrawal symptoms such as anxiety, tremors, nausea, and insomnia. Medications may be used to reduce discomfort and prevent complications. Detox is typically the first stage before ongoing addiction treatment.
Is alcohol detox dangerous in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ox can be dangerous depending on the level of dependence and medical history. Severe withdrawal may include seizures, delirium tremens, or dehydration. Medical supervision helps reduce risks and manage symptoms safely. The level of danger increases with long-term or heavy alcohol use.
How long are alcoholics usually in rehab in Charlotte?
Alcohol rehab programs in Charlotte typically last between 28 and 90 days. Short-term programs focus on stabilization and early recovery. Longer programs provide more time for therapy and relapse prevention. Treatment length depends on individual needs and progress.
What do they do in rehab for alcoholics in Charlotte?
Alcohol rehab includes counseling, behavioral therapy, group support, and medical monitoring. Patients follow structured daily schedules focused on recovery and education. Treatment helps identify triggers and develop coping strategies. Programs also support relapse prevention and mental health.
What happens during in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?
Inpatient drug detox involves supervised withdrawal while substances leave the body. Medical staff monitor symptoms and may provide medications to reduce discomfort. Patients receive hydration, nutrition, and emotional support during the process. Detox is often followed by ongoing rehab treatment.
How long is in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?
Inpatient drug detox typically lasts between 3 and 10 days depending on the substance and severity of dependence. Some drugs may require longer monitoring due to withdrawal risks. Symptoms often peak within the first few days before improving. Duration varies based on individual health conditions.
